GHRP-6 (Growth Hormone Releasing Peptide-6) is a potent growth hormone-releasing peptide frequently researched for its ability to stimulate growth hormone release, promote muscle growth, and support fat metabolism. GHRP-6 is primarily researched for its ability to increase growth hormone secretion, making it valuable in studies focused on muscle growth, fat metabolism, and tissue repair. Additionally, GHRP-6’s potential to promote fat metabolism without significantly increasing appetite makes it a preferred compound in studies on body composition and metabolic regulation.
